The Pillars of the DMAIC Framework

At the heart of every Six Sigma project is the DMAIC cycle—an elegant yet powerful scaffold for improvement initiatives. Green Belt candidates are trained to internalize each phase not as discrete tasks, but as interconnected movements in an overarching symphony of change.

Define

This phase establishes the groundwork by clarifying the problem, project scope, and customer requirements. Here, Green Belts must elicit the voice of the customer with nuance, transforming vague concerns into precise, actionable goals. Clarity at this stage forestalls misalignment later in the process.

Measure

In this phase, current process performance is quantified. Accurate data collection and measurement system analysis are essential. Green Belts must ensure that what is being measured truly reflects the process at hand—a skill that often requires meticulous scrutiny and analytical astuteness.

Analyze

This is the crucible of inquiry, where data is dissected to uncover root causes. Whether deploying cause-and-effect matrices, fishbone diagrams, or statistical tests, the Green Belt is expected to unravel the intricate tapestry of contributing factors and lay bare the true genesis of variation.

Improve

With causality understood, this phase introduces targeted solutions. Innovation here must be balanced with feasibility. Green Belts often pilot process changes, measure their impact, and refine them iteratively. It is a space where creativity dances with pragmatism.

Control

The final phase ensures that gains are not ephemeral. Control charts, response plans, and training programs are deployed to embed improvements within the organizational fabric. The Green Belt’s stewardship continues here, overseeing sustainability and continuous vigilance.

Statistical Acumen as a Strategic Asset

Proficiency in statistical tools is a distinguishing feature of a Green Belt. While Black Belts may engage in deeper statistical modeling, Green Belts are expected to wield foundational tools with precision and interpretive clarity.

Control charts, for example, are not just visual aids but diagnostic instruments. A shift in the centerline or an uptick in variation is more than an anomaly—it’s a whisper of instability that demands exploration. Similarly, capability indices such as Cp and Cpk offer insights into how well a process can consistently meet specifications.

The Green Belt must not only generate these metrics but translate them into business-relevant insights. This confluence of statistical integrity and contextual relevance is where technical prowess evolves into strategic influence.

Tools in the Green Belt Arsenal

The array of tools available to Green Belts is both rich and nuanced. Beyond basic descriptive statistics, several advanced tools define their practice:

  • Pareto analysis helps isolate the vital few from the trivial many, guiding attention toward the most impactful areas.

  • Failure Modes and Effects Analysis (FMEA) enables the proactive identification of potential failure points and the development of mitigation strategies.

  • Cause-and-effect diagrams provide a visual map of contributing variables, inviting both brainstorming and structured investigation.

  • Process flow mapping reveals inefficiencies and redundancies that might otherwise remain cloaked in routine.

  • Scatter plots and correlation matrices allow for the examination of relationships between variables, enabling more informed hypothesis testing.

These tools, wielded skillfully, allow Green Belts to peel back layers of complexity and see a process in its truest form—quantified, visualized, and understood.

Selecting the Right Projects: A Strategic Imperative

Not every problem is a Six Sigma problem. One of the most undervalued yet critical skills of a Green Belt is discerning which challenges are best suited for DMAIC intervention. Choosing an ill-fitting project—too broad, too vague, or lacking data—can lead to stagnation and disillusionment.

Ideal projects are those where a clear gap exists between current and desired performance, where variation is a known or suspected culprit, and where the impact of success is both measurable and meaningful. These projects typically:

  • Address a process with high volume or high visibility

  • Offer significant financial or operational upside

  • Have accessible and reliable data sources

  • Are feasible within a Green Belt’s scope of authority and time allocation

Project selection, when done judiciously, sets the stage for achievement. Done carelessly, it can mire a Green Belt in complexity, frustration, or mediocrity.

Voice of the Customer: From Abstract to Actionable

The voice of the customer (VOC) is not just a conceptual input—it is a critical driver of value definition. Green Belts must learn to extract, interpret, and translate customer feedback into precise, operational terms.

This may involve customer surveys, complaint logs, Net Promoter Scores, or in-depth interviews. But beyond collection lies interpretation. What customers say and what they mean are not always identical. Green Belts must develop an ear for nuance and a framework for prioritization.

Translating the VOC into Critical to Quality (CTQ) metrics is where customer sentiment becomes engineering reality. These metrics guide not only what to improve but how to measure success. A process optimized for speed but deaf to accuracy will alienate rather than satisfy. The VOC ensures alignment with true stakeholder expectations.

Risk Analysis and Failure Anticipation

Great processes do not merely perform—they endure. Green Belts are tasked with fortifying improvements against the inevitable forces of entropy. This requires proactive risk analysis and the anticipation of failure modes.

FMEA—Failure Modes and Effects Analysis—is one of the most powerful tools for this task. It forces teams to ask, “What could go wrong?” and “What would the impact be?” and “How likely is this to occur?” This structured pessimism is not fear-based—it’s strategic foresight.

By identifying vulnerabilities early, Green Belts can implement safeguards: alarms, checkpoints, redundancies, or mistake-proofing mechanisms. In doing so, they transition from reactive firefighters to proactive architects of resilience.

Measurement System Analysis: Ensuring Trust in Data

Before any analysis can begin, Green Belts must ensure the integrity of their data. Measurement System Analysis (MSA) is the discipline that ensures what’s being measured is reliable, consistent, and relevant.

A flawed measurement system introduces error, bias, or noise. These contaminants can distort conclusions and lead to misguided decisions. Green Belts must conduct Gage R&R studies, assess operator variation, and validate measurement tools before placing their faith in numbers.

In doing so, they honor one of Six Sigma’s cardinal principles: decisions must be data-driven, but the data must be trustworthy.

Organizational Deployment Models: Centralized vs. Distributed

The structure within which Green Belts operate significantly influences their effectiveness. Some organizations centralize Six Sigma efforts within a dedicated process excellence team. Others embed Green Belts across departments in a distributed model.

In centralized models, Green Belts benefit from mentorship, standardized tools, and shared learning. They operate in clusters, able to collaborate and cross-pollinate ideas. However, they may face challenges in securing deep departmental integration or frontline credibility.

In distributed models, Green Belts are immersed in the daily realities of their functional area. Their improvements tend to be highly relevant and contextual. But they may lack the support network or visibility that centralized teams enjoy.

The most sophisticated organizations adopt hybrid structures—offering centralized training, governance, and coaching while deploying Green Belts locally to ensure ownership and impact. This balance maximizes both consistency and contextual relevance.
